Start With Quality Fabrics and Tailoring
One thing I’ve learned is that old-fashioned dressing isn’t about fast fashion or cheap replicas. I look for natural fabrics like wool, cotton, silk, and linen because they were staples in earlier eras and age beautifully. Also, paying attention to tailoring is key — well-fitted clothes instantly elevate any look and give that polished, timeless feel.
Key Wardrobe Staples I Always Look For
- Classic Button-Down Shirts: Crisp white or pastel shades with a structured collar.
- High-Waisted Trousers or Skirts: These shapes flatter and reflect vintage silhouettes.
- Blazers and Cardigans: Preferably with vintage detailing like brass buttons or unique stitching.
- Dresses with Modest Cuts: Think midi-length, A-line or pencil skirts, and subtle patterns like polka dots or florals.
- Accessories: I never overlook hats, gloves, brooches, and leather shoes to complete the look.

Tips for Maintaining Your Old-Fashioned Clothes
Taking care of these garments is essential to keep their charm alive. I always follow care labels carefully, hand wash delicate fabrics, and store items properly to avoid damage. Investing in good hangers and garment bags has saved me from wrinkles and wear.
